JAKARTA, May 18 (Reuters): Indonesia's trade surplus likely narrowed in April, with exports and imports seen accelerating amid a steady global economic recovery and higher commodity prices, a Reuters poll showed on Tuesday.
The median forecast of 13 analysts in the poll was for South-East Asia's largest economy to post a US$1 billion trade surplus in April, down from $1.56 billion surplus in the previous month.
